Copy
// 회원 테이블 값 reset
$sql_common = array();
$fields = mysql_list_fields(G5_MYSQL_DB, $g5['member_table']);
$columns = mysql_num_fields($fields);
for ($i = 0; $i < $columns; $i++) {
$fld = sql_field_names($fields, $i);
if(in_array($fld, $exclude_field))
continue;
if($fld == 'mb_unlogin')
$val = '9';
else
$val = '';
$sql_common[] = " $fld = '$val' ";
}
이 구문이 500 오류는 안뜨는데 필드에 값이 들어가지는 않는데
어디가 잘못된걸까요 .. ?
답변 2개
채택된 답변
+20 포인트
6년 전
필드중에 mb_unlogin 이란 필드가 있는지 먼저 확인해보시고
$exclude_field 값이 어떤게 있는지 확인해보세요
혹시라도 $exclude_field 에 mb_unlogin 이 있으면 값이 안들어가겠는데요
6년 전
$exclude_field = array('mb_no', 'mb_id', 'mb_name', 'mb_nick');
게만 있습니다..
답변을 작성하려면 로그인이 필요합니다.